1. What Are Cookies?

Cookies are small text files that are stored on your device (computer, tablet, or smartphone) when you visit a website. They help the website remember your preferences, understand how you use the site, and provide a more personalized experience. Cookies can be set by the website you are visiting (first-party cookies) or by other websites that provide content or services on the page (third-party cookies).
